Continuing its tradition, Hunza Cultural Forum (HCF) is organizing the Hunza Cultural Festival on 18th (Saturday) and 19th (Sunday) January in Islamabad. The event has multipronged objectives include:
1) Bringing together, and creating and harnessing harmony among Hunzokutz (families, students, and professionals) currently living in various cities of Pakistan.
2) Promoting the poets and signers of local dialects, and traditional musicians.
3) Promoting the local artisans (wood and stone workers, and handicrafts persons).
Youth members made admirable contributions in planning and organizing the Annual Cultural Event in past. Building further on their last year’s achievements, the youth will once again put their energies together to make the event for this year a success.

The Gessar epic is the only one which is familiar in the Russia, Mongolia, China, all the valleys of the Tibetan plateau including Baltistan, Nepal and Bhutan. It is the longest as well as the largest epic in the world of mythology. The entire epics are existing on the tongue of the storytellers and the books in the world like Mahabharata, Shahnama Firdosi, Mahao-masa, Gul-ghamish and so on could not compete collectively to the Gessar Saga. The Hero of this epic was actually the peer of the world of Shamanism and animism believed to be the son of the celestial beings, who demised in the heaven and reborn on earth to defeat the demons was known in the Tibetan mountain communities as Bon god, who has the knowledge of the magic and mimes art that later on commemorates every time and every where by the Chanters in the mountain communities on the Tibetan Mesa as the cultural heritage. This epic has a great value in terms of human ancient history, ethnic transposition, linguistic roots and the Tibetan plateau proved to be a culturally “Y” junction among other civilisations of the Yangsheo, Korgan, Indus and Mesopotamia etc. The theory of reincarnation first time introduced and propagated, while the first volume of the Gissar epic (Birth Event) was composing by the nomadic Shamans and initiating to Chant among the people as ritual of their locally fashioned creeds.
